      <description>Title: A Novel Method for Movie Character Identification Based on Graph  Matching: A Survey
Authors: Salve, B. S.; Shinde, S. A.
Abstract: Automatic face identification of character in movies received tremendous attention from both video content &#xD;
understanding and video annotation because of their application in movie industry such as video semantic analysis, video &#xD;
summarization, and personalized video retrieval.&#xD;
Character identification of movie is challenging problem due to huge variation in the appearance of each character and &#xD;
complex background, large motion, non-rigid deformation, occlusion, huge pose, expression, wearing, clothing, even makeup and &#xD;
hairstyle changes and other uncontrolled condition make the result of face detection and face tracking unreliable. &#xD;
In particular, character identification for movie used video and script. Face tracking and clustering from video and name &#xD;
of person extract from script. Many challenges for face clustering and face-name matching are present. In good situation and clean &#xD;
environment existing methods gives better result, but in a complex movie scene performance is limited because face tracking and &#xD;
clustering process generate a noise.&#xD;
In this paper we present a comparative study of three methods using textual cues like cast list, script, subtitle and closed caption &#xD;
based on local and global face-name matching</description>
